Google has unveiled a new AI feature in Gmail that simplifies adding events to Google Calendar. Utilizing the Gemini AI bot, Gmail now detects emails containing event details and offers an "Add to Calendar" button. Clicking this button opens a sidebar for users to confirm or edit event information before it's added to their calendar.

This enhancement builds upon Google's previous capabilities of extracting events from specific email types. The AI-driven approach aims to make scheduling more efficient by reducing manual entry. The feature is currently rolling out to Workspace business, enterprise, and education users, as well as Google One AI Premium subscribers.

In testing, the feature accurately identified multiple events within a single email, prompting users for confirmation before adding them to the calendar. However, the anticipated edit button in the sidebar was not present; instead, users could access and modify event details directly in Google Calendar.
